Sound

A powerful island range hood can create a fair bit of noise. This is because of the reality that the blower unit sits closer to your cooking surface and is exposed to more smoke particles, air-borne grease, and other vapors. Nevertheless, it's possible to lessen hood sound by selecting the right model and using soundproofing techniques in your kitchen.

In general, quieter  island vent hood  s are those with low sound rankings (determined in sones). A 1-sone score is comparable to the noise of a fridge, while 2-sones is the level of sound produced by typical conversation. Greater sound levels, such as 8-sones, can be compared to the sound of light traffic.

The noise rating of an island kitchen hood also depends upon the ductwork that links it to the exterior. Preferably, ducting must be smooth and made of galvanized metal to reduce resistance. In addition, joints must be correctly sealed with mastic tape. Finally, lowering the variety of turns in the ductwork can assist decrease hood sound.

Another essential aspect of lowering hood sound is carrying out regular upkeep. Cleaning up and replacing filters regularly, examining that the damper is able to move easily, and making certain there are no loose or damaged elements can all help decrease hood sound.
